Easyjet has apologised after a flight from Malaga to Bristol took off while 29 of its passengers were stuck in a boarding gate stairwell.
The passengers were accidentally locked in when security doors leading to a walkway to the aircraft closed, trapping the 29 people who were queuing to board.
They managed to alert staff in a nearby perfume shop after banging on the doors.
After around 20 minutes, a cleaner managed to free the group, who there then seen by a rather embarrassed Easyjet rep.
